Kale & chorizo broth

A meaty stew with a holiday feel that will make you dream of Spain

Easy | Prep. 15 minutes | Cook 30 minutes | Serves 6

Ingredients


3 tbsp olive oil
2 onions, finely chopped
4 garlic cloves, crushed
2-3 cooking chorizo sausages, sliced
4 large potatoes
1.5 litres/2.75 pints chicken stock
200g curly kale, finely shredded

Method


1. Heat 2 tbsp of the oil in a large saucepan. Add the onions, garlic and chorizo, then cook for five minutes until soft. Throw in the potatoes and cook for a few minutes more. Pour in the stock, season and bring to the boil. Cook everything for 10 minutes until the potatoes are on the brink of collapse.

2. Use a masher to squash the potatoes into the soup, then bring back to the boil. Add the kale and cook for five minutes until tender. Ladle the soup into bowls, then serve drizzled with the remaining olive oil.

Per serving


314 calories, protein 19g, carbohydrate 30g, fat 14g, saturated fat 3g, fibre 4g, sugar 5g, salt 1.7g
